Challenge

Targeted warnings for visitor areas

At Sail Amsterdam 2030, weather warnings are particularly challenging because of crowds, exposed waterfront areas and international visitors. When weather conditions change rapidly, warnings and instructions must reach all relevant visitor areas clearly and in time. High visitor density can overload mobile networks, making mobile-based communication unreliable in a crisis.

Do announcements made with NIKOS comply with the applicable standards?+
Yes. NIKOS meets the requirements of DIN EN 50849 (electroacoustic emergency warning systems). NIKOS was developed specifically for safety-relevant public address and alerting applications and is technically designed for use in both everyday and emergency situations. For electroacoustic emergency warning systems, DIN EN 50849 is the relevant reference framework. Unlike mobile network-based systems, NIKOS fully meets the requirements specified therein, as it does not depend on an external network and can therefore be used immediately at any time. Other standards known from safety technology, such as DIN EN 54, DIN VDE 0833-4 and DIN 14675 (voice alarm systems), do not apply to the field of use and functional scope of NIKOS and are therefore not relevant for approval. Will NIKOS continue to operate during a power outage or overloaded mobile network?+
Yes. NIKOS operates through its own autonomous radio network and is completely independent of public communication networks. If a radio connection is interrupted, it restores itself automatically. NIKOS [audio]² has an internal battery with a runtime of up to 16 hours and also powers connected accessory modules. This keeps weather warnings for Sail Amsterdam 2030 reliably operational during power failures or disruptions to public communication networks.
Can NIKOS be installed flexibly for Sail Amsterdam 2030?+
Yes. NIKOS was developed for flexible outdoor deployment without fixed infrastructure. One or two people can mount the modules within minutes on a range of structures, including lamp posts, stages, trees, temporary structures or decorations, and configure them as required. A standard Schuko power connection is sufficient for continuous operation.
Can external devices be switched as part of a warning process?+
Yes. NIKOS [relay]² switches external devices on or off. This allows external functions to be integrated into the technical implementation of a warning process.
